Free File Only Available Through IRS

The IRS is warning taxpayers to avoid a site claiming to assist taxpayers file for free through the "Free File Alliance."  You can only access Free File through the IRS web site at www.irs.gov.

In the scam, various web sites claim to work with the Free File Alliance, a partnership between 19 tax software companies and the IRS. The Web sites have allegedly accepted tax information from taxpayers, changed the taxpayers’ bank account numbers to their own and then filed the return through a legitimate Free File partner.

Seventy percent of taxpayers are eligible to use the IRS Free File program.  To qualify, your adjusted gross income must be $52,000 or less.  If you qualify, visit www.irs.gov and click on the Free File link.
